Across TCGA pan-cancer cohorts, SLC16A3 mass-spec protein is linked to patient survival in 6 of 34 cancer types, making it a survival-associated SLC16A3 data layer compared with 28 for mass-spec protein and 1 for mutation status.
The strongest signal is observed in pancreatic ductal adenocarcinoma (PDAC), where higher SLC16A3 mass-spec protein is associated with worse disease-free survival. In most high-consensus cancer types, elevated SLC16A3 expression acts as an unfavorable survival marker, although some lineages such as UCEC show a favorable association.
PDAC, CCRCC, and GBM are the cancer types where SLC16A3 mass-spec protein most reproducibly stratifies survival.
